Templer::Plugin::FileContents - A plugin to read file contents.
The following is a good example use of this plugin
title: About my site passwd: read_file( /etc/passwd ) ---- <p>This is my password file:</p> <!-- tmpl_var name='passwd' -->
This plugin reads the contents of files from the local system, and allows files to be included inline in templates.

Constructor. No arguments are required/supported.
This is the method which is called by the Templer::Plugin::Factory to expand the variables contained in a Templer::Site::Page object.
Variables are written in the file in the form "key: value", and are internally stored within the Page object as a hash.
This method iterates over each key & value and updates any that seem to refer to file-inclusion.
